Output e16543c8aacf9bbd4eaf8564593e1e677ffb476e013ca29f6e918a57de46ce72:1
- value
- 512615200
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 73def912bbbd95b42ae86eb8a74e96e3e6f1034a OP_EQUALVERIFY OP_CHECKSIG
- address
- DFhmMkV81CHzLKemDgPRPuCPHs68MjDGqC
- transaction
- e16543c8aacf9bbd4eaf8564593e1e677ffb476e013ca29f6e918a57de46ce72